About the role
Ohmium's Electrolyzer stack engineering team is seeking a Design Engineer - Mechanical to own mechanical design and analysis for PEM Electrolyzer stack components and assemblies. Day-to-day work includes designing and developing stack components such as bipolar/end plates, gaskets, seals, current collectors, tie-rod assemblies, and manifolding using SolidWorks or equivalent CAD tools; creating detailed part and assembly drawings with GD&T, tolerance dimensioning, and third-angle projection per ASME standards; performing engineering analysis including tolerance stack-up, structural/stiffness calculations, sealing calculations, flow field/pressure drop analysis, and material compatibility assessments; leading or contributing to DFMEA studies; developing and validating stack assembly processes; authoring component specifications; and collaborating cross-functionally with materials, manufacturing, quality, supply chain, and testing teams to bring reliable, manufacturable stack designs from concept through pilot to production scale.
